How Can You Ensure Safety When Grilling with Kids?

Ensuring safety when grilling with kids involves several key practices to create a secure environment while allowing them to enjoy the experience.

  • Designate a Safe Zone: Create a clear area around the grill that is off-limits to children. This helps prevent accidental burns or injuries from hot surfaces and flames.
  • Use a Kid-Friendly Grill: Consider purchasing a grill specifically designed for children, which often features safety mechanisms and lower heat outputs to minimize risks.
  • Teach Safety Rules: Educate children about the dangers of grilling and establish rules such as no running near the grill and always asking for help when needed.
  • Supervise at All Times: Always keep a watchful eye on children while grilling, ensuring they remain at a safe distance and understand to approach only when it’s safe.
  • Involve Them in Safe Tasks: Assign kids roles that are safe and manageable, such as preparing marinades or arranging utensils, so they can feel included without being exposed to hazardous activities.
  • Use Proper Tools: Employ long-handled utensils and heat-resistant gloves to protect both yourself and your children from heat and flames while cooking.
  • Maintain a Clean Grill Area: Regularly clean the grill and surrounding area to prevent grease buildups, which can create flare-ups and increase the risk of accidents.

Each of these practices helps to foster a fun and safe grilling experience for kids, allowing them to participate while minimizing potential dangers.

Why Are Certain Materials Safer for Kids?

Certain materials are safer for kids because they are less likely to contain harmful chemicals, are more durable, and reduce the risk of injury during use.

According to the American Academy of Pediatrics, materials like stainless steel and food-grade plastic are preferred because they do not leach toxic substances or heavy metals that can be harmful to children’s health (American Academy of Pediatrics, 2020). In contrast, some cheaper alternatives may contain harmful additives like BPA or phthalates, which can disrupt endocrine function and lead to various health issues.

The underlying mechanism behind the safety of certain materials involves both chemical composition and physical properties. For instance, stainless steel is non-reactive, meaning it won’t interact with food, while also being sturdy enough to withstand rough handling by children. Similarly, high-quality plastics designed for children are manufactured to be free of harmful chemicals and are often designed with rounded edges to minimize injury risk. This combination of safe chemical profiles and durable design significantly reduces the chances of accidents and long-term health concerns associated with lower-quality materials.
